Web3 de set. de 2024 · Altuve owns the highest single-season batting average since Durazo, hitting .389 between high Class A Lancaster and Double-A Corpus Christi in 2011. He was batting .400 on June 23 and .399 on June 27 but lost 10 points off his average in the next three weeks before the Astros called him up on July 18. Web13 de abr. de 2024 · Dodgers’ third baseman Jimmy Johnston led the majors with a .513 batting average over the first two weeks of the 1921 season. Johnston, who turned 30 years old that May, went on to finish his eighth MLB campaign batting .325 with a .460 slugging percentage and five home runs, all of which shattered his previous highs in …
